UFC star Jorge Masvidal came to shield the UFC commentator Jon Anik, who was on the receiving end of alarming threats by Colby Covington. Notably, ‘Chaos’, who shares a rotten dynamic with Belal Muhammad, turned his attention to the UFC personnel after he spitted harsh words to ‘Remember The Name’. The equation between the #2 ranked Welterweight, and the commentator turned sour after he stood on the scales as a backup fighter for the headliner at UFC 286. While the former ESPN anchor sympathized with Muhammad over his crooked luck, his comments didn’t sit well with Covington. As a result, he unleashed a flurry of degrading comments along with death threats.

Amidst this tumult, ‘Gamebred’ came to the MMA commentator’s aid and openly challenged his friend-turned-foe to trigger action. The 38-year-old took to his Instagram handle as he issued a stern warning to Colby Covington.

Jorge Masvidal announces he has Jon Anik’s back

The Miami-born, who squares off against Gilbert Burns at UFC 287, issued words of assurance to the American commentator in the message. Also, he expressed certainty over the lack of action on part of his former training partner.

Thus, he wrote, “@jon_anik Don’t worry brother. U know I got ur back. f*ck what this clown says. he ain’t come out his till they flew him to England.”

Following this, the American Top Team product strictly announced, “@colbycovmma do something b*tch. I dare you”

Earlier, the 17-3 record holder and next in line to the title shot, called his shot at Belal Muhammad. After labeling him as ‘racist’ and accusing him of discrimination, the MMA Masters representative questioned Anik’s impartiality.

Colby Covington’s previous life-threatening comments to Anik

Subsequently, in the ghastly interview with MMA Fighting, the welterweight fighter asked Anik to drop his mic and instead assume cheerleading duties.

In addition, he said, “And Jon Anik, dude, I don’t want your kids to grow up without a dad. Just realize you live in Boca. I live in Miami motherf*cker, you’re not too far from me, so you better shut your f***ing mouth.”
